#06902e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#06902e is composed of 2.4% red, 56.5%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 68.1%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 137.4 degrees, a saturation of 92% and a lightness of 29.4%. #06902e color hex could be obtained by blending #0cff5c with #002100.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

Shades and Tints of #06902e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010c04 is the darkest color, while #f8fffa is the lightest one.
